&lt;a href="http://feedads.g.doubleclick.net/~a/-H_r3e8fW3-JJuk4R-kYvp-1mBI/1/da"&gt;&lt;img src="http://feedads.g.doubleclick.net/~a/-H_r3e8fW3-JJuk4R-kYvp-1mBI/1/di" border="0" ismap="true"&gt;&lt;/img&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;img src="http://feeds.feedburner.com/~r/IntroducingLily/~4/IHCkbXwJLng" height="1" width="1"/&gt;</content><link rel="replies" type="application/atom+xml" href="http://cindyandbrianwaitforlily.blogspot.com/feeds/115479733786122785/comments/default" title="Post Comments" /><link rel="replies" type="text/html" href="http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=30606005&amp;postID=115479733786122785" title="0 Comments" /><link rel="edit" type="application/atom+xml" href="http://www.blogger.com/feeds/30606005/posts/default/115479733786122785?v=2" /><link rel="self" type="application/atom+xml" href="http://www.blogger.com/feeds/30606005/posts/default/115479733786122785?v=2" /><link rel="alternate" type="text/html" href="http://feedproxy.google.com/~r/IntroducingLily/~3/IHCkbXwJLng/our-home.html" title="Our home" /><author><name>Cindy</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/17370506042055151293</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el="http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ail" width="32" height="24"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_RNOjdREtNYk/TIWuhLzUtsI/AAAAAAAAAKs/1kTslu23O_c/S220/Cindy+and+Brian.JPG" /></author><thr:total>0</thr:total><feedburner:origLink>http://cindyandbrianwaitforlily.blogspot.com/2006/08/our-home.html</feedburner:origLink></entry><entry gd:etag="W/&quot;CUYCRn48fip7ImA9WBNWEUo.&quot;"><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-30606005.post-115479700949051204</id><published>2006-08-05T11:53:00.000-05:00</published><updated>2006-08-09T20:26:07.076-05:00</updated><app:edited xmlns:app="http://www.w3.org/2007/app">2006-08-09T20:26:07.076-05:00</app:edited><title>100 Wishes Quilt</title><content type="html">&lt;span style="color:#006600;"&gt;I have started on a 100 Wishes Quilt. It is also known as Bai Jei Bei in Chinese.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;This tradition began in Northern China. When a new child was born, family and friends would give the parents pieces of fabric, generally from clothing they’d worn, to the new parents to create a quilt from the 100 pieces of fabric (wishes). The quilt was meant to wrap and warm the child in good wishes and the energy of the people who were around the child. Parents adopting from China have taken on this tradition by creating One Hundred Good Wishes quilts for their children, and many parents who have/are adopting from other countries have taken on this tradition as well. With each fabric piece that is given to the new parents, a wish for the child is also sent, written on paper so that the child will always know the wishes made just for them.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="color:#006600;"&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="color:#006600;"&gt;Once I receive a 100 wishes and squares, I will make a beautiful keepsake for our daughter.  &l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/30606005-115479700949051204?l=cindyandbrianwaitforlily.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;
